How I Personally Vet These Casinos (You Can Copy This)

I do not trust review sites. I do my own checks. Here is my process. First, I check the license. Second, I open the game lobby and sort by “New” or “Exclusive”. If I see more than three games I have never heard of, that is a good sign. Third, I deposit the minimum (£10) and request a withdrawal immediately. If they process it without asking for ID before I have even played? That is a red flag. A good casino will ask for ID before the first withdrawal. That means they have proper KYC. It is annoying, but it is safe.

I also check the live chat. I ask a stupid question like “What is the RTP of your exclusive slot ‘Rainbow Riches’?” If the agent knows the answer without putting me on hold for five minutes, that is a good sign. If they fumble or give a generic answer, I leave.

For the best independent casinos UK 2026 licensed picks, I also look at the responsible gambling tools. Do they have a reality check timer? A deposit limit that you can set before you even deposit? If the answer is no, I am out. A site that cares about your gambling habits is a site that is not trying to trap you.
